I was playing around tonight with EMCrsh, simply typing commands into a telnet
window and thinking about potential remote interfaces, when I came across an
odd behavior.
When I issue:
SET JOG 0 10
the X axis begins moving at 10 ipm in the negative(?) direction. When I then
issue:
SET JOG_STOP 0
I don't get an immediate response. If I allow it to run into the limit switch
I get
SET JOG_STOP ACK
but only once the switch is tripped. If I append a third arguement (increment,
according to the docs), it is ignored. If I send SET ESTOP ON while the jog is
happening, the machine continues moving.
Am I doing something wrong, or is this a bug in EMCrsh?
I'm running EMC 2.3.5 to drive a 4-axis machine configured solely with the
stepconf wizard. I've only modified to the hal file to enable emcrsh.
